Daftar Isi:

Coffeebot Terintegrasi Slack: 4 Langkah
Coffeebot Terintegrasi Slack: 4 Langkah

Video: Coffeebot Terintegrasi Slack: 4 Langkah

Video: Coffeebot Terintegrasi Slack: 4 Langkah
Video: Introducing Coffeebot: A Slack-Powered Alert System for the Office Coffee Pot 2024, Juli
Anonim
Coffeebot Terintegrasi Slack
Coffeebot Terintegrasi Slack

Apakah Anda frustrasi di kantor ketika tidak pernah ada kopi segar di dapur ketika Anda tiba?

Masalah kantor yang umum ini membutuhkan tindakan serius. Dengan instruksi ini, Anda dapat membuat coffeebot terintegrasi Slack untuk pembuat kopi Anda dengan sedikit uang, peralatan, dan tenaga.

Langkah 1: Dapatkan Suku Cadangnya

Dapatkan Suku Cadangnya
Dapatkan Suku Cadangnya

Untuk proyek ini saya mencari banyak perangkat. Saya berharap menemukan perangkat yang berfungsi untuk beberapa tujuan:

  1. Integrasi kendur
  2. Fungsi pengatur waktu
  3. Ramah anggaran
  4. Memerlukan tidak ada/sedikit aplikasi perangkat keras

Pencarian menghasilkan Tombol Internet Partikel (https://store.particle.io/products/internet-button). Perangkat yang cukup murah ini menawarkan integrasi Slack yang sangat mudah menggunakan IFTTT, fungsionalitas pengatur waktu dapat dicapai menggunakan LED dan semua perangkat keras ada dalam paket. Satu kelemahan kecil adalah kurangnya casing yang tepat, tetapi untungnya Thingsverse menawarkan cetak biru printer 3D yang sudah jadi (https://www.thingiverse.com/thing:1090057). Dengan bantuan seorang teman, saya dapat mencetak ini dan masalah terakhir telah diatasi.

Langkah 2: Mulai Mendapatkan Perangkat Keras dan Perangkat Lunak Bersama

Pertama-tama siapkan Tombol Internet Partikel. Saya tidak akan memandu semua langkah di sini, karena mereka memiliki panduan yang baik tentang cara menggunakannya:

Setelah dasar-dasarnya siap, saatnya untuk mendapatkan steak dari cerita ini di atas meja.

Kita harus mulai dengan menjelaskan cerita pengguna yang disukai:

  • Saya ingin mendapat pemberitahuan melalui Slack, ketika seseorang menyeduh kopi.
  • Ketika kopi diseduh, saya ingin melihat berapa lama kopi itu dibuat. Saya tidak ingin memeriksa pesan Slack terbaru, saat saya di dapur. Sesuatu seperti akurasi 15 menit masuk akal di sini.

Dua isu utama inilah yang menjadi tujuannya. File terlampir yang berisi kode sumber memiliki dokumentasi dan penjelasan yang cukup luas tentang cara kerja bagian-bagian yang berbeda.

Setelah kode sumber ini diinstal ke Tombol Internet, bagian terakhir yang hilang adalah menyiapkan applet IFTTT.

Langkah 3: Menyiapkan IFTTT Antara Particle Cloud dan Slack

Menyiapkan IFTTT Antara Awan Partikel dan Slack
Menyiapkan IFTTT Antara Awan Partikel dan Slack
Menyiapkan IFTTT Antara Awan Partikel dan Slack
Menyiapkan IFTTT Antara Awan Partikel dan Slack

Bagian ini cukup lurus ke depan dan didokumentasikan dengan baik baik dari sisi Partikel dan IFTTT. Berikut adalah beberapa tangkapan layar tentang bagaimana tampilan applet di bagian akhir.

Di Slack Anda hanya perlu membuat saluran publik. Tidak ada lagi yang diperlukan.

Langkah 4: Hasil dan Penggunaan

Hasil dan Penggunaan
Hasil dan Penggunaan
Hasil dan Penggunaan
Hasil dan Penggunaan

Ini adalah bagaimana tombol akan terlihat. Anda harus memasang tombol di sebelah pembuat kopi kantor Anda dan memandu rekan kerja Anda cara menggunakannya. Dalam kasus penggunaan saya, ada dua pembuat kopi, jadi tombol kiri dan kanan. Dengan kode ini tidak mungkin untuk menambahkan lebih dari itu, tetapi dengan beberapa modifikasi ketiga dan keempat dapat ditambahkan, tetapi kemudian pengaturan ulang perlu dirancang ulang.

Beberapa hal yang perlu dipertimbangkan:

1. Antena wifi tidak terlalu kuat di Foton, jadi router wifi (2, 4Ghz) harus terletak cukup dekat. Dalam kesempatan saya, router wifi berjarak sekitar 10 meter di seberang ruangan.

2. Tombol Internet tidak tahan air, jadi saya meletakkannya di atas wadah agar terhindar dari kemungkinan tumpahan pembuat kopi.

3. Pabrik () yang digunakan dalam kode akan nol sendiri setiap 49 hari, jadi mungkin perlu dimulai ulang setelah itu (saya belum bisa menguji ini)

Direkomendasikan: